Trivia about the song Going Places by Matt Monro

When was the song “Going Places” released by Matt Monro?
The song Going Places was released in 1965, on the album “Walk Away”.
Who composed the song “Going Places” by Matt Monro?
The song “Going Places” by Matt Monro was composed by Don Black, Johnnie Spence.
